MINUTES — Management Meeting, Hallowick Office

Attendees: R. Tennick, S. Obray, D. Fairling.

Agreed: Brightquill subscriptions move to annual billing from Q3. Monthly plans grandfathered for twelve months only. Sales leads to brief teams by month-end; discount of 8% applies for early conversion. Finance to adjust revenue recognition. One item was raised that leads should note before briefing clients.

board note of kafof-yahag: Druaelox Foods plans to raise the Holwyn list price by 35 percent in July.

**Runbook fragment: recovering access to the Veldane relevance tuning notes.** If a support engineer needs the search relevance tuning notes (boost weights, synonym maps, decay curves) and the owning account is unreachable, follow the account recovery path rather than requesting a copy, since copies drift from the canonical version. Open the Veldane recovery console, select the notes workspace, and confirm the access justification with your lead. The console will then prompt for the workspace recovery passphrase, provided below.

vault phrase of fafop-hahop = ralys-kasion-normir-belix-silys-fendor

Ticket: Version pinning drift in Corbelkit

Plugin authors report mismatched component versions between the Ashgrove registry and what Corbelkit resolves at build time. Root cause: the staging resolver was never updated after the 3.x rollout. Until the registry sync lands, pin exactly — caret ranges will break. The resolver currently ships with the configuration values below.

deployment values, hafop-fahag:
wenael:
  pin: 9737
  metrics_host: metrics.wenael.lumicsys.internal
  tenant: holwyn
  seal: seal_b99b9847